BCG X vs ITRex Group: overview
BCG X
BCG X launched in 2014 as Boston Consulting Group's technology build-and-design division, and it now runs over 3,000 technologists, data scientists, engineers, and designers across more than 80 cities worldwide. The distinction from a typical strategy-house AI practice is deliberate: BCG X is structured specifically to ship the generative AI and machine learning systems it recommends, not just hand off a roadmap and step away.
ITRex Group
ITRex has operated out of Southern California since 2009, and public headcount estimates range from around 221 up to over 250 employees across three continents. The agency deliberately pairs AI advisory with data analytics and cloud computing rather than offering strategy in isolation, which means it checks whether a client's data infrastructure can actually support the roadmap before it recommends one.
